Stacie Bytwork

President/CEO, Manistee Area Chamber of Commerce

Stacie Bytwork is the President/CEO of the Manistee Area Chamber of Commerce. For over seven years, she has led the Chamber through dynamic and visionary growth and has delivered programming on the needs of the area businesses and surrounding community. Her most recent accomplishment has been adding an Economic Development arm to the Chamber to better serve the needs of Manistee County. She initiated a county-wide leadership program that develops young professionals to be community leaders and help with workforce retention goals. The program is currently in its seventh year and is thriving from its community partners.

Bytwork serves on several area boards, including the Michigan Association of Chamber Professionals, Networks Northwest Workforce Development Board, Munson Healthcare Manistee Hospital Foundation Board and the Great Lakes Sports Commission. In addition, she is the Chair of the Northern Michigan Chamber Alliance, a coalition of 16 Chambers and Economic Development Organizations advocating for northern Michigan to move forward rural-centric business policy.

Bytwork holds a bachelor’s degree in Criminal Justice from Western Michigan University. She spent nearly ten years with the Kalamazoo County Government at the 8th District and 9th Circuit Court, and her last position was at the Health & Community Services Administration Department.
